Steps
-
Wash the meat and cut into small pieces, peel the onion and ginger, cut into sections and slices
-
Put the meat cubes, onion and ginger into a meat blender and grind them
-
Put the meat filling into a basin, add salt and 3 tablespoons of oil, and pour in a piece of thick soup (the ratio of thick soup to meat filling is 500 grams of meat filling. In fact, only about 100 grams of meat filling is used to make this dish)
-
Mix well
-
Hold the tofu in your hand, use a knife to cut once vertically, and then cut three times horizontally (if your knife skills are not good, do not cut it with your hand, you can cut it on the table to avoid hurting your hand)
-
Heat the remaining 2 tablespoons of oil in a non-stick pan over low heat, add the tofu cubes and fry
-
Fry until the bottom is golden brown and hard, then flip and fry the other side
-
Fry all six sides of the tofu until golden brown and arrange on a plate
-
Take 100 grams of the mixed meat filling, pour it into the pot, and stir-fry with the remaining oil from frying the tofu until cooked
-
Pour the minced meat onto the tofu cubes and sprinkle with chopped green onions. One bite of tofu and one bite of minced meat. It’s so delicious!
